What to expect

Your first visit, step by step.

  1. Step 1

    Injury intake

    Mechanism of injury, prior care, current symptoms, in detail.

  2. Step 2

    Imaging review

    We review existing imaging and order more only if findings call for it.

  3. Step 3

    Phased treatment

    Acute, sub-acute, and rehab, not 'just adjust them forever'.

  4. Step 4

    Documentation

    Cherry Hill, NJ patients receive proper PIP and legal-grade notes.

Will my PIP cover this?

Usually yes, we verify your specific policy up front.

Can you write a report for my attorney?

Yes.

How soon should I come in after an accident?

As soon as possible, within 1–2 weeks ideally.

Do you treat concussion?

We treat concussion-related neck and posture issues; we co-manage with neurology when indicated.
